  4. Kent State University is one of America's great public universities. Founded in 1910, Kent State is currently ranked by the Carnegie Foundation among the nation's top 77 public research universities and was recognized by Times Higher Education as being among the top 200 universities in the world.   5. Did You Know? College of Arts & Sciences | KSU first to celebrate Black History Month The first ever month-long celebration of Black History was established at Kent State University. In February 1970, Kent State students, faculty and administration designated the entire month of February as a celebration of Black History—preceding the national holiday designation—which was established in 1976.
